Great service and honest. Perfect for the non-mechanically minded, he will explain everything in plain English. Not expensive either. He does everything including tyres and 4wd parts. Need performance parts this guy has got it covered too. read more

My partner took my car there as it was displaying warnings about the suspension system. They diagnosed the problem as being the high pressure pump for the suspension and to replace this they would charge $800-900 to repair, $2600 for a new one. While investigating, they did not replace the large plastic cover that sits over the engine etc in the front bonnet. When my partner rang up to enquire (once he finally got through after a few days) the owner got on the phone and said he would have a look for it. He rang back and claimed they don't have it, they didn't remove it because they had no need to remove it for what they did. Said that without proof it was on there they don't believe they did it. Then to top off the insult he said that they were very picky about who they service and that "I don't think we'd do your car again" I took my car elsewhere and it turns out that there was an issue with a sensor and it cost a total of $284 to repair.
